Synopsis

This book sheds light on genotype × environment interactions in plant breeding, providing a detailed examination of how these interactions affect crop performance and yield stability. The latest univariate and multivariate methods for analyzing G×E interactions, as well as practical applications in crop breeding programs, have been covered. The chapters cover a wide range of topics, including the impact of climate change on crop stability, QTL × environment interactions, and the role of environmental stresses and soil properties in influencing G×E interactions. The authors present an expert analysis of these issues through empirical research and case studies, offering new insights into how plant breeders can optimize crop yields under varying environmental conditions.
